Hudson Valley Auctioneers Hudson Valley Auctioneers is a full service antique and estate auction located in the city of Beacon in the heart of the Hudson Valley.

The auction is run by Neil Vaughn and Theo de Haas who have been conducting auctions for well over 40 years.

Hudson Valley Auctioneers, located at 432 Main Street, Beacon, New York will present the 2026 Fall season opener with an unreserved antique and estate auction with absentee, phone and online bidding through Liveauctioneers.com on Monday September 14th at 5:00 PM EST.
While the gallery and staff enjoyed a long summer hiatus from auctions, nevertheless accumulated some excellent consignments from several local estates and consignors to be included in this sale.
Artwork from many periods is led by a Sandford R. Gifford seascape watercolor; works by other artists include works by Philip Evergood, Susan Getz, B.Constant Durant, N. Nodjoumi. Nahapetian Yervand, Edward Middleditch, Nahid Hagigat, William Watson, Claude Lorraine, Grif Teller, Edmund Fischer, Jeffrey Craven and a large group of abstract work by Harry Crowley.
The sale begins as usual with a group of Asian items; Chinese porcelain, several carved hardstone, bronzes, cloisonne collection and several rosewood and marble tables. Traditional furniture occupies a much smaller space in this sale. There are a few Victorian and country items, a fantastic bronze mounted alabaster pedestal and other pedestals, several oak barristers, an early oak drafting table and stool, an excellent carved oak 19th century store counter from a old Highland Falls hardware store as examples.
The ever popular Mid Century Modern grouping this sale is limited to a few case pieces, some Herman Miller items, a large selection Dansk and Catherine Holm, a pair of Morgan C**t stools, a Broyhill Sculptra room divider, a Robsjohn Gibbons style sofa, a set of Joseph Hoffmann 'Ligna' chairs, a fine Widdicomb brass bound executive desk with a matching credenza, two Fazzino pop art works and a room size Safavieh Tibetan room size carpet.
A Bethel estate offered a fully restored antique slate top Brunswick "Monarch" pool table; a Gibson mandolin banjo and an early cased wooden flute, several large antique Swiss music boxes, a collection of Canadian Inuit carved stone and a large collection native American basketry, a large fan collection led by several Napoleon 111 examples and a rare signed photograph of Helen Keller are a few other highlights.
Many lots of fine porcelains include several figural Meissen groups and dishware, several hand painted plaques, pieces by Dresden, Hutschenreuther, Royal Copenhagen, Doulton Flambe and Royal Worcester figures, Volkstedt and Nymphenburg and other fine makers are mixed throughout.
Art glass features some modern pieces as well as L.C.Tiffany Favrile and a large collection of Steuben animals including several large examples as well as several bronzes led by a large group entitled "La Lecon de Danse by A.E. Gaudez.
The sale continues with 50 lots of fine and costume jewelry including many large curated lots of vintage pieces and concludes with another lot of mid century and other last minute entries.

Rediscover the Unique Artistic Creations of the late Harry Crowley (1898-1979)

Hudson Valley Auctioneers is pleased to offer a selection of art from the early 1940’s by Harry Crowley, artist & musician.
Although Mr. Crowley did not have the opportunity of a high school education, he graduated from the New England Conservatory of Music in Boston, he taught advanced piano at both the Brooklyn Conservatory of Music and the Westchester Conservatory of music in White Plains where he was on the faculty for over 25 years.
He also taught privately with one of his best known pupils being the late Gloria Swanson.
His studio piano was the Baldwin grand piano once owned and used as a practice instrument by the late Claudio Arrau

Harry Crowley began to paint in the early 1940’s at the age of 43 and his creativity falls into the broad classification of abstract expressionism, his early works, of which several examples will be offered in our next auction held on September 14th, developed through the stages of the academic, cubism & abstraction and all date from the early 1940’s.

Totally self taught as a painter he painted because “I find it easier to paint than to write about it”.
His first one man show was in 1948 at New York City’s Salpeter Gallery where he would have numerous subsequent exhibitions over the next several years.
His works are included in the collections of well known figures and businesses used copies of his paintings as the covers of their company holiday greeting cards.

In addition to the exhibitions at Salpeter’s Mr Crowley participated in many group and individual showings samples are “The Whitney Museum of American Art, 1953”, “Pennsylvania Academy of Fine art, 1954”, “The Nebraska Art Association, Lincoln 1952”, “University of Illinois Exhibition of Contemporary American Painting 1951 & 1952”, “Contemporary American Painting, City Art Museum of St Louis 1951”, and more.
